The Tactical Visionaries
When speaking about tactical revolutions in soccer, some names stand higher than The remainder. Rinus Michels, normally known as the father of "Full Soccer," remodeled the Dutch national group and laid the foundation For a lot of contemporary methods. His ideas were carried ahead by Johan Cruyff, who blended innovation that has a fierce belief in youth development. Cruyff’s influence on Barcelona made a dynasty that still echoes these days, influencing gamers and coaches alike.
Marcelo Bielsa, A different tactical purist, might not possess the trophy cupboard to match his peers, but his Suggestions have formed many modern day coaches, such as Pep Guardiola. Bielsa’s meticulous method of pressing, positioning, and participant growth proves that influence isn’t generally tied to medals.
The Man-Administration Masters
Some coaches excel not only tactically but in understanding the human aspect of the sport. Sir Alex Ferguson exemplifies this. His capacity to handle egos, encourage players, and keep dominance more than twenty years within the at any time-altering landscape with the Premier League is unmatched. Ferguson rebuilt Manchester United many occasions, exhibiting adaptability along with a deep comprehension of the sport's psychological needs.
Carlo Ancelotti is yet another example. Typically underestimated, Ancelotti has received league titles in 5 distinct nations around the world and holds the document for the most UEFA Champions League titles like a mentor. His quiet demeanor and strong relationships with players make him Among the most highly regarded figures within the sport.
The Innovators and Builders
Pep Guardiola represents the new period of coaching. Mixing artwork with science, he has turned tactical units into symphonies, dominating leagues in Spain, Germany, and England. While his critics cite deep pockets and elite squads, handful of can deny his capacity to elevate gamers and introduce contemporary principles such as inverted complete-back or Fake nine in to the mainstream.
Meanwhile, Arrigo Sacchi revolutionized defending and pressing with AC Milan inside the late eighties. He proved that a coach didn't have to become a former Expert player to alter the activity. His tactical willpower and workforce composition redefined what it intended to Engage in being a unit.
